Claude Opus 4.7 Code Execution Plunges from 97 to 50, Main Leaderboard Falls 18.7 Points

In today's Smoke evaluation, Claude Opus 4.7's main leaderboard score fell from 82.29 yesterday to 63.59, a decline of 18.7 points.

Breaking Down the Data

Score comparisons show code execution falling from 97.00 to 50.00, a drop of 47 points, while material constraints rose from 64.30 to 80.20, a gain of 15.9 points. Engineering judgment fell from 100.00 to 94.50, and task expression from 91.70 to 85.80. The main leaderboard is a weighted composite of only code execution and material constraints, so code execution's 47-point decline directly dragged the overall score down by 18.7 points.

The Smoke evaluation uses only 2 questions per dimension each day, so a single miss can cause violent swings in a dimension's score. Today's 50.00 in code execution means that at least one of the two questions in that dimension fell below the passing threshold.

Causes

The 47-point drop in code execution most likely stems from the difficulty of today's randomly drawn questions or the model's failure to respond to specific code constraints. Material constraints rose 15.9 points over the same period, showing that the model's performance in faithfully citing materials did not degrade in tandem. Engineering judgment and task expression slipped modestly by 5.5 and 5.9 points, far smaller than code execution, indicating the regression is concentrated in the code generation stage.

If this were a genuine capability regression, material constraints would not have posted a 15.9-point gain in the opposite direction. The current data better supports a question-sampling explanation: with only 2 questions per day, sampling variance is large, and a single failure can halve a dimension's score.

Strategic Assessment

Given a sample of only 2 questions, the gap in code execution from 97.00 to 50.00 is a high-probability random fluctuation rather than a permanent degradation of model capability. The integrity rating remains at pass, with no new risk signals.

The next evaluation should focus on verifying whether code execution rebounds above 90. If it stays near 50 for two consecutive days, genuine model degradation must be considered. A single day of data is not enough to judge whether the model is overrated or underrated; continued tracking of the three-day average for code execution is recommended.
